Output 35dc2862191a0e1eba14e6c6d129a7b0513acd57d33e8f8fa898270b90073a7e:1

value
18452253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97b6853da0f0a70a64f49f7900403362dc51d670 OP_EQUAL
address
3FXCcFjYN6SYLexfUbZ2ARh5j8G2kfy2YY
transaction
35dc2862191a0e1eba14e6c6d129a7b0513acd57d33e8f8fa898270b90073a7e
spent
true